Malaysian police arrest 6 Chinese nationals, local man in burglary raids

The suspects, who targeted homes while occupants were away, are believed to be responsible for multiple burglaries across Malaysia

Malaysian police have arrested several members of a burglary gang, including six male Chinese nationals and a local man, in a series of raids in Kuala Lumpur and Subang Jaya.

Selangor police chief Hussein Omar Khan said the suspects were arrested in an operation conducted on Saturday and Sunday.

“We believe they have been active since January.

“A police team raided a hotel in Kuala Lumpur and a condominium in Subang Jaya and arrested the seven suspects,” he told a press conference at the Selangor police headquarters on Monday.

The suspects, aged in their 30s and 40s, targeted two-storey houses when the occupants were not home and stole valuables, including items stored in safes, he said.
